Evaluate 2(x+1)-3 when x=6

First put the value of X

2 ( 6+1 ) - 3

2×7-3

14-3

=11

What is
1 1/6 - 2/3
?

Answers

so we have
1 and 1/6-2/3
convert 1 and 1/6 to improper
1 and 1/6=1+1/6=6/6+1/6=7/6
make bottom number same
3 times 2=6 so
2/3 times 2/2=4/6

now we have
7/6-4/6=(7-4)/6=3/6=1/2
answer is 1/2

By rounding both numbers to the nearest hundred, we can estimate a sum of 400. Using the tool to model 325 + 169, we find the exact sum is: A) 400 B) 500 C) 494 D) 495

Answers

To estimate the sum of 325 and 169 by rounding to the nearest hundred, we round both numbers:

325 rounds to 300
169 rounds to 200

Now, let's add these rounded numbers:

300 + 200 = 500

So, the estimated sum is 500.

Now, to find the exact sum of 325 + 169:

325 + 169 = 494

So, the exact sum is 494.

The correct answer is C) 494.
